Hey everyone, I'm having an issue with two actions in-game just not working at all. I cannot wait, no matter where I sit, and this includes a "wait anywhere" mod I've installed (Immersive Waiting). The second issue is when I use SLM or sit in a barber's chair. Every option works perfectly except the option to alter facial hair. These are both mapped to the "T" key by default, and at first I thought it was my keyboard, but looking at the amount of t's in this post, that clearly isn't the case. I'm currently working through my list of 203 mods in FO4Edit, but it's slow going. Has anyone else has a similar issue? And if so, how did you resolve it? Thanks for your time. Edit: I just remembered, the "Store all junk" option at the workbench (also mapped to T) works fine, with no issues.

Hi all. I'm working on expanding the size and scope of my first Fallout 4 mod, but I've run into (what I feel is) a dead end. I'm trying to make the gas masks more realistic and I'd like to add visual overlays in first person that black out a portion of the screen, simulating the view while wearing them. I know that it's possible because the power armor helmets use a visual overlay. What I can't figure out is what field exactly (in the edit menu) governs this overlay. With that info, I could copy, paste, and edit my way from there. Any ideas, guys (and gals)? Thanks for your time. Edit: So I've found the PowerArmorTargetingHUDFXS, which I can copy and use to test my overlay, but one question still remains: How does this FXS "attach" for lack of a better word, to the Power Armor Helmet? I'm not seeing it listed in the Edit window anywhere.

I never played Arena, but I've played all the rest. With Daggerfall, I just remember that you need to save often (you will be attacked often while sleeping) and in dungeons, I'd advise drawing maps while exploring, the dungeons are large and the corridors all look alike, so it's easy to get turned around. With Morrowind, stay away from Dwemer/Daedric ruins until you're level 20 or so. Same goes for the ash wastes around Red Mountain and wasteland-type areas. Stick to the forested and swampy areas near Balmora, Pelagiad, Vivec, Ebonheart, Hla Oad, and Caldera for a while, until you can take care of yourself. That's all I can remember at the moment. -
